The Hill reports:
President Trump says in a new interview that he will likely skip the upcoming White House Correspondents Dinner (WHCD), his second skip of the annual event so far as president. In an interview with “Bernie & Sid in the Morning” on 77 WABC, the president said he will “probably” not attend the annual gala hosted by the White House press association. “It’s unlikely I will do the White House Correspondents dinner this year,” Trump told the hosts, before getting in one of his signature attacks at the news media: It’s “so bad and so fake.”
Last year Trump petulantly scheduled a campaign rally on the same night of the gala so that many reporters would be forced to miss the event.
